I was just taking a look at the FileMan package (https://github.com/mumez/FileMan) since I've heard it mentioned as having some improved file name handling. It looks like it would need a little mangling for Squeak 6 and it seems to have a difference in how "this string' asDirectoryEntry works that might be a problem.
Current trunk Squeak will return nil if one tries to do 'nonexistentfilename' asDirectoryEntry but FileMan will create an FmDirectoryEntry; so any code that anticipates nil meaning "the file wasn't there" will have issues.
Is anyone using this? Updating it?
tim -- tim Rowledge; tim@rowledge.org; http://www.rowledge.org/tim Useful random insult:- A titanic intellect... In a world full of icebergs.